Tue, 17 Jan 2017 07:04:06 +0100Implementation of ClassValue for bck2brwsr default tip
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 17 Jan 2017 07:04:06 +0100] rev 1985
Implementation of ClassValue for bck2brwsr

Tue, 17 Jan 2017 06:16:06 +0100Moving the ClassValue to proper place
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 17 Jan 2017 06:16:06 +0100] rev 1984
Moving the ClassValue to proper place

Tue, 17 Jan 2017 06:15:09 +0100Bringing in ClassValue implementation
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 17 Jan 2017 06:15:09 +0100] rev 1983
Bringing in ClassValue implementation

Tue, 17 Jan 2017 06:14:39 +0100Compare tests for ClassValue
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 17 Jan 2017 06:14:39 +0100] rev 1982
Compare tests for ClassValue

Tue, 17 Jan 2017 06:11:57 +0100Adding JDK implementation of ClassValue jdk7-b147
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 17 Jan 2017 06:11:57 +0100] rev 1981
Adding JDK implementation of ClassValue

Mon, 16 Jan 2017 04:08:05 +0100Another check against missing manifest
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Mon, 16 Jan 2017 04:08:05 +0100] rev 1980
Another check against missing manifest

Mon, 16 Jan 2017 04:04:22 +0100More defensive checks shielding against JARs without manifest
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Mon, 16 Jan 2017 04:04:22 +0100] rev 1979
More defensive checks shielding against JARs without manifest

Sat, 24 Sep 2016 09:02:41 +0200Enough to have one bck2brwsr.js in the vm directory
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sat, 24 Sep 2016 09:02:41 +0200] rev 1978
Enough to have one bck2brwsr.js in the vm directory

Tue, 14 Jun 2016 06:11:20 +0200We need to keep Function.Ax classes in the VM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 14 Jun 2016 06:11:20 +0200] rev 1977
We need to keep Function.Ax classes in the VM

Tue, 14 Jun 2016 05:44:20 +0200Hardcoding that Array.push is using varargs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 14 Jun 2016 05:44:20 +0200] rev 1976
Hardcoding that Array.push is using varargs

Tue, 14 Jun 2016 05:20:30 +0200Handles virtual property read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 14 Jun 2016 05:20:30 +0200] rev 1975
Handles virtual property read

Fri, 10 Jun 2016 08:24:36 +0200Including failing arrayForEach test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 10 Jun 2016 08:24:36 +0200] rev 1974
Including failing arrayForEach test

Fri, 10 Jun 2016 06:41:04 +0200Invoke direct methods on instance of Date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 10 Jun 2016 06:41:04 +0200] rev 1973
Invoke direct methods on instance of Date

Fri, 10 Jun 2016 06:27:01 +0200Recognizes and invokes direct library constructor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 10 Jun 2016 06:27:01 +0200] rev 1972
Recognizes and invokes direct library constructor

Fri, 10 Jun 2016 05:52:44 +0200Make sure Boolean.prototype contains the Java methods soon enough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 10 Jun 2016 05:52:44 +0200] rev 1971
Make sure Boolean.prototype contains the Java methods soon enough

Wed, 08 Jun 2016 07:15:54 +0200Overloaded methods can be invoked OK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 08 Jun 2016 07:15:54 +0200] rev 1970
Overloaded methods can be invoked OK

Wed, 08 Jun 2016 07:08:52 +0200Don't forget to add ; at the end of line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 08 Jun 2016 07:08:52 +0200] rev 1969
Don't forget to add ; at the end of line

Wed, 08 Jun 2016 07:02:46 +0200Use index access to write a property of a direct object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 08 Jun 2016 07:02:46 +0200] rev 1968
Use index access to write a property of a direct object

Wed, 08 Jun 2016 06:58:24 +0200Use index access to read a property of a direct object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 08 Jun 2016 06:58:24 +0200] rev 1967
Use index access to read a property of a direct object

Wed, 08 Jun 2016 06:50:38 +0200InstanceOf and cast for direct libraries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 08 Jun 2016 06:50:38 +0200] rev 1966
InstanceOf and cast for direct libraries

Tue, 07 Jun 2016 06:20:20 +0200Special treatment for net.java.html.lib generated classes Lib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 07 Jun 2016 06:20:20 +0200] rev 1965
Special treatment for net.java.html.lib generated classes

Sat, 21 May 2016 11:23:01 +0200Use names of parameters as indentification of a 'case-run' rather than name of the main method which is usually a constant
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sat, 21 May 2016 11:23:01 +0200] rev 1964
Use names of parameters as indentification of a 'case-run' rather than name of the main method which is usually a constant

Fri, 20 May 2016 06:02:44 +0200Trivial implementation of TimeZone.getDefault() - doesn't count with daylightsavings
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 20 May 2016 06:02:44 +0200] rev 1963
Trivial implementation of TimeZone.getDefault() - doesn't count with daylightsavings

Tue, 10 May 2016 04:52:05 +0200Don't obfuscate names of fields in objects - otherwise fields provided by two modules may clash
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 10 May 2016 04:52:05 +0200] rev 1962
Don't obfuscate names of fields in objects - otherwise fields provided by two modules may clash

Fri, 29 Apr 2016 08:32:49 +0200[maven-release-plugin] prepare release release-0.19 release-0.19
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 29 Apr 2016 08:32:49 +0200] rev 1961
[maven-release-plugin] prepare release release-0.19

Fri, 29 Apr 2016 07:35:06 +0200All tests in the HtmlAnnotationsTest class need to do the initial assert check
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 29 Apr 2016 07:35:06 +0200] rev 1960
All tests in the HtmlAnnotationsTest class need to do the initial assert check

Fri, 29 Apr 2016 07:17:38 +0200Exclude dependencies that aren't needed during runtime in a browser
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Fri, 29 Apr 2016 07:17:38 +0200] rev 1959
Exclude dependencies that aren't needed during runtime in a browser

Thu, 28 Apr 2016 07:13:00 +0200Convert content of array properly before entering JavaScript
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 07:13:00 +0200] rev 1958
Convert content of array properly before entering JavaScript

Thu, 28 Apr 2016 06:21:04 +0200Exclude classes needed only when running on classical JVM
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 06:21:04 +0200] rev 1957
Exclude classes needed only when running on classical JVM

Thu, 28 Apr 2016 06:09:26 +0200Don't report warnings when generating minified version of bck2brwsr libraries
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 06:09:26 +0200] rev 1956
Don't report warnings when generating minified version of bck2brwsr libraries

Thu, 28 Apr 2016 05:59:32 +0200Merging eval(@JavaScriptBody)
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 05:59:32 +0200] rev 1955
Merging eval(@JavaScriptBody)

Thu, 28 Apr 2016 05:58:47 +0200Evaluate the JavaScriptResource scripts in a global scope EvalResource
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 05:58:47 +0200] rev 1954
Evaluate the JavaScriptResource scripts in a global scope

Thu, 28 Apr 2016 05:54:52 +0200Only eval @JavaScriptBody resources, no other ones as those usually refer to internals of the VM EvalResource
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 28 Apr 2016 05:54:52 +0200] rev 1953
Only eval @JavaScriptBody resources, no other ones as those usually refer to internals of the VM

Wed, 27 Apr 2016 18:14:25 +0200eval(@JavaScriptResource) as string to prevent double obfuscation EvalResource
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 18:14:25 +0200] rev 1952
eval(@JavaScriptResource) as string to prevent double obfuscation

Sun, 24 Jan 2016 17:00:17 +0100Essential speedup when reading fields FasterSieve
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Jan 2016 17:00:17 +0100] rev 1951
Essential speedup when reading fields

Sun, 24 Jan 2016 14:31:36 +0100Frequent access to mod32 operation defined on the Number.prototype is slowing things down significanty. FasterSieve
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Jan 2016 14:31:36 +0100] rev 1950
Frequent access to mod32 operation defined on the Number.prototype is slowing things down significanty.

Wed, 27 Apr 2016 07:28:33 +0200Sample ko application is using JDK8 features. Disable it on JDK7
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 07:28:33 +0200] rev 1949
Sample ko application is using JDK8 features. Disable it on JDK7

Wed, 27 Apr 2016 06:38:18 +0200Propagate the exit code to Mojo
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 06:38:18 +0200] rev 1948
Propagate the exit code to Mojo

Wed, 27 Apr 2016 06:14:49 +0200Automatic testing of sample knockout based bck2brwsr application
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 06:14:49 +0200] rev 1947
Automatic testing of sample knockout based bck2brwsr application

Wed, 27 Apr 2016 06:13:59 +0200System.exit terminates associated launcher
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 06:13:59 +0200] rev 1946
System.exit terminates associated launcher

Wed, 27 Apr 2016 05:49:41 +0200Cancel previous timeouts and check for next one after executing one
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 05:49:41 +0200] rev 1945
Cancel previous timeouts and check for next one after executing one

Wed, 27 Apr 2016 04:01:39 +0200Using lamdas to schedule tasks
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Wed, 27 Apr 2016 04:01:39 +0200] rev 1944
Using lamdas to schedule tasks

Tue, 26 Apr 2016 08:35:46 +0200emul.zip needs to initialize ClassPath dynamically
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 08:35:46 +0200] rev 1943
emul.zip needs to initialize ClassPath dynamically

Tue, 26 Apr 2016 08:05:09 +0200Don't include VM in VMTest initialization, let it be loaded on demand.
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 08:05:09 +0200] rev 1942
Don't include VM in VMTest initialization, let it be loaded on demand.

Tue, 26 Apr 2016 08:04:12 +0200Adding sample module using knockout
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 08:04:12 +0200] rev 1941
Adding sample module using knockout

Tue, 26 Apr 2016 07:59:10 +0200Export externally referenced class and its methods
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 07:59:10 +0200] rev 1940
Export externally referenced class and its methods

Tue, 26 Apr 2016 06:03:37 +0200Strict check when using precompiled version of an OSGi library
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 06:03:37 +0200] rev 1939
Strict check when using precompiled version of an OSGi library

Tue, 26 Apr 2016 05:33:21 +0200Turning the VM into an OSGi bundle
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 26 Apr 2016 05:33:21 +0200] rev 1938
Turning the VM into an OSGi bundle

Sun, 24 Apr 2016 15:09:40 +0200Compute csUrl first
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Apr 2016 15:09:40 +0200] rev 1937
Compute csUrl first

Sun, 24 Apr 2016 15:07:44 +0200Append (true) to converted class name
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Apr 2016 15:07:44 +0200] rev 1936
Append (true) to converted class name

Sun, 24 Apr 2016 14:17:09 +0200Directly referencing base classes as they have to be visible in the mini module
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Apr 2016 14:17:09 +0200] rev 1935
Directly referencing base classes as they have to be visible in the mini module

Sun, 24 Apr 2016 08:28:22 +0200Use own implementation of replaceAll which is known to be always available
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Apr 2016 08:28:22 +0200] rev 1934
Use own implementation of replaceAll which is known to be always available

Sun, 24 Apr 2016 06:51:32 +0200Disable to GC tests as they cause random problems in the FX launcher
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sun, 24 Apr 2016 06:51:32 +0200] rev 1933
Disable to GC tests as they cause random problems in the FX launcher

Sat, 23 Apr 2016 05:43:17 +0200Pass in the reference to object that cannot be casted
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Sat, 23 Apr 2016 05:43:17 +0200] rev 1932
Pass in the reference to object that cannot be casted

Thu, 21 Apr 2016 06:23:16 +0200Convert undefined value read from arrays into null
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Thu, 21 Apr 2016 06:23:16 +0200] rev 1931
Convert undefined value read from arrays into null

Tue, 19 Apr 2016 07:24:30 +0200Make sure class cast exception contains the same message as produced by JDK
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 19 Apr 2016 07:24:30 +0200] rev 1930
Make sure class cast exception contains the same message as produced by JDK

Tue, 19 Apr 2016 05:31:17 +0200Get ready for missing output list element
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 19 Apr 2016 05:31:17 +0200] rev 1929
Get ready for missing output list element

Tue, 19 Apr 2016 05:27:43 +0200Using new line
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Tue, 19 Apr 2016 05:27:43 +0200] rev 1928
Using new line

Mon, 18 Apr 2016 07:32:35 +0200Launcher.createBrowser can specify its own page
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Mon, 18 Apr 2016 07:32:35 +0200] rev 1927
Launcher.createBrowser can specify its own page

Mon, 18 Apr 2016 05:15:11 +0200Include the unit test initialization script in generated bck2brwsr.js rather than embedding it in the harness.html page
Jaroslav Tulach <jaroslav.tulach@apidesign.org> [Mon, 18 Apr 2016 05:15:11 +0200] rev 1926
Include the unit test initialization script in generated bck2brwsr.js rather than embedding it in the harness.html page